The Desert Swimmer : From severe depression on an outback sheep station to swimming the English Channel - Brendan Cullen no discountBrendan Cullen manages a 10,000 head sheep station 65 kilometres outside Broken Hill, New South Wales over 600 kilometres from the nearest beach. Yet in 2022, he swam the English Channel. Swimming became part of Brendan's recovery from severe depression that had seen him cope through drinking, overwork, and emotional absence until he sought help at Broken Hill Hospital. In 2015, watching his brother compete in open water swimming sparked something.
